A New Direction

In 2020, the UCDC adopted a new set of rules and elected an expanded leadership team, all with the goal of being more inclusive, transparent, diverse, and "small d" democratic as an organization. We are bringing more voices to the table, using a collaborative approach, and organizing new initiatives.

In the 2021 election cycle, Ulster County was a bright spot in a difficult year for Democrats. We won a historic supermajority in the county legislature, swept the countywide races, elected two new Justices to the NYS Supreme Court, and passed all five democracy reform ballot proposals—one of only three counties north of NYC to do so. Ulster County Democrats continue to play a key role in powering regional Democratic victories, working to flip state and congressional districts blue.

Democratic Party Structure

The UCDC is the grassroots, ground-floor organizing body of the Democratic Party in our area. With 300+ members elected to represent registered Democrats throughout Ulster County, we are your voice in party governance and operations.

UCDC members in each municipality are the Town and City Committee members, and we all work together to empower voters to confidently participate in our democracy, and help get our candidates elected.
